Professional stump removal typically involves two different methods: stump grinding and stump removal with excavation. Understanding each method will help give you an idea of the process involved and the average cost of removing a tree stump.

Tree Stump Grinding Costs

Stump grinding is one of the methods used to remove stumps. It involves using a mechanical stump grinder to grind the stump down to below ground level. Either soil or the wood chips produced from the grinding can then be used to fill the hole.

Grinding a tree stump is generally more cost-effective compared to other methods, and it allows for the laying of grass or other plants in the area.

Stump SizeGrinding Cost Range
Small (up to 1 ft)£40 – £80
Medium (1-2 ft)£80 – £250
Large (2-3 ft)£250 – £400
Extra Large (3+ ft)£400+

Tree Stump Removal Costs Using Excavation

In some cases, stump removal with excavation may be the best option This involves physically digging out the stump and its entire root system. It requires more labour and time compared to stump grinding, making it a higher-cost option. However, if you remove a stump using excavation, it ensures complete removal of the stump, including its roots.

If you need to lay new foundations for a wall or patio where the tree(s) were previously located, excavation is the only option. It also provides a clean base for sowing grass, plants or other types of trees/shrubs.

Stump SizeExcavation Cost Range
Small (up to 1 ft)£80 – £150
Medium (1-2 ft)£150 – £300
Large (2-3 ft)£300 – £500
Extra Large (3+ ft)£500+

Average Tree Stump Removal Prices

To calculate the average cost of stump removal, we looked at several well-known websites to compare their cost of tree stump removal.

The first website, Household Quotes listed their prices per stump as:

Stump SizeTime RequiredTotal Estimated Cost
Small30 – 60 minutes£110 – £150
Medium1 – 2 hours£170 – £350
Large2 – 4 hours£250 – £550

Our analysis showed that the average cost to remove a stump using grinding is less than the professional tree stump extraction/excavation method. And that the size of the stump clearly will affect the cost.

This makes perfect sense, as the time taken to remove a small tree will be much less than that of a larger tree. Removing a stump can take from 30 minutes to multiple hours depending on the stump size and if the tree root needs to be removed as well.

Factors Affecting Stump Removal Costs

Several factors influence the cost of professional stump removal, some are quite obvious, such as the number of stumps and the size of the stumps. But some homeowners are surprised at other cost factors which will affect the overall price.

Accessibility, the tree type (hardwood/softwood) and the location of the tree stump in your garden all impact the labour cost. Additionally, regional variations, such as in London or South England, and the time of the year can also influence the cost of the job. 

Number of Stumps

If you have multiple stumps that need to be removed, some stump removal services may offer package deals or discounts. Removing several stumps in one visit can be more cost-effective than individual removal jobs. When seeking quotes from professional tree surgeons, make sure to tell them how many stumps you need to remove.

Size and Type of Stump

The size and type of the stump play a significant role in determining the cost of removal. Larger stumps require more labour time and may need specialized equipment for efficient removal. Additionally, hardwood trees are usually more challenging to remove compared to softwood stumps, which can affect the overall cost.

Accessibility and Location

The accessibility and location of the stump also impact the cost. If the stump is located in a hard-to-reach area or close to structures like buildings, underground drains or power lines, additional care and effort are necessary to ensure they are safely removed without damaging anything.

For example,  if the stump is located right next to a shed, the equipment will need to be carefully controlled to ensure there is no damage to the shed. The extra precautions will slightly increase the overall cost of the removal.

Waste Removal

Depending on whether the stump is removed by a stump grinding process or by physical excavation of the stump and the root, there will be waste produced. If you ask the tree surgeon/landscaper to remove the tree stump from your property, they will incur additional transportation costs and waste disposal costs which will increase the price for you.
